Ultraformer III

Ultraformer III is a non-surgical treatment that uses focused ultrasound energy to target specific layers beneath the skin. It is commonly used for facial contouring, skin tightening, and improvement of mild to moderate skin laxity.

At The Moon Clinic, Ultraformer treatments are planned individually according to facial anatomy, skin quality, tissue laxity, treatment area, and patient goals.

The objective is to support a firmer and more defined appearance without surgery, while maintaining natural facial proportions.

How Does Ultraformer Work?

Ultraformer uses focused ultrasound energy delivered at selected depths beneath the skin.

The energy creates controlled thermal points within targeted tissue layers, which may stimulate the body’s natural collagen-remodeling response over time.

Different cartridges are designed to reach different tissue depths, allowing treatment to be customized depending on the area and intended effect.

Because the skin surface is not surgically opened, Ultraformer is considered a non-invasive treatment.

What Are Ultraformer “Shots”?

A “shot” refers to one delivery of focused ultrasound energy.

The total number of shots depends on factors such as:

  • Size of the treatment area

  • Facial anatomy

  • Degree of skin laxity

  • Number of areas treated

  • Desired treatment coverage

  • Physician assessment

A higher number of shots does not automatically mean a better result. Appropriate placement and individualized treatment planning are important.

When Will I See Results?

Some patients may notice an early feeling of firmness after treatment.

However, Ultraformer results generally develop gradually because collagen remodeling takes time.

Changes may continue to become more noticeable over the following weeks and months.

The response varies according to:

  • Age

  • Skin condition

  • Degree of laxity

  • Treatment area

  • Number and placement of shots

  • Individual collagen response

Is Ultraformer the Same as a Facelift?

No.

Ultraformer is a non-surgical focused ultrasound treatment, while a facelift is a surgical procedure that repositions and supports deeper facial tissues and removes or adjusts excess skin when appropriate.

Ultraformer may be suitable for patients with mild to moderate laxity who are not ready for surgery.

Patients with significant skin laxity may require a different treatment approach.

Ultraformer vs Botox

Ultraformer and Botox work in different ways.

Ultraformer

  • Uses focused ultrasound energy

  • Targets deeper tissue layers

  • Commonly used for tightening and contour support

  • Works gradually through tissue remodeling

Botox

  • Temporarily reduces selected muscle activity

  • Commonly used for dynamic expression lines

  • May also be used for selected facial contour concerns

In some patients, both treatments may be combined as part of a broader facial treatment plan.

Ultraformer vs Dermal Fillers

Ultraformer and fillers also have different purposes.

Ultraformer

  • Focuses on tissue tightening and contour support

  • Does not primarily work by adding volume

Dermal Fillers

  • Add volume and structural support

  • Can improve projection and facial proportions

Treatment choice depends on whether the primary concern is laxity, volume loss, muscle activity, or a combination of factors.

Ultraformer vs Thread Lift

Both treatments may be used for facial contour concerns, but they work differently.

Ultraformer uses focused ultrasound energy to stimulate tissue remodeling.

Thread lifting involves placement of absorbable threads beneath the skin to provide mechanical support and stimulate tissue response.

The most appropriate option depends on anatomy, degree of laxity, desired effect, medical history, and treatment goals.

What Happens During Treatment?

Before treatment, the physician evaluates the face and identifies the areas requiring treatment.

The skin is cleansed and ultrasound gel is applied.

The Ultraformer handpiece is then placed against the skin, and focused ultrasound energy is delivered at selected points.

Different cartridge depths may be used in different areas.

Treatment parameters are adjusted according to anatomy and the intended treatment plan.

Can Ultraformer Reduce a Double Chin?

Ultraformer may help improve the appearance of the under-chin area in selected patients by supporting tissue tightening and contour definition.

However, if the main concern is a significant amount of localized fat, another treatment such as liposuction may be more appropriate.

A consultation is important to determine whether the concern is primarily caused by fat, skin laxity, anatomy, or a combination of factors.

Can Ultraformer Make the Face Look Slimmer?

In selected patients, improving jawline definition and tissue firmness may create a more refined facial contour.

However, Ultraformer is not a weight-loss treatment and does not replace liposuction when significant localized fat is present.
